Dark Web Real Website: Identifying Legitimate Onion Sites

A real dark web website operates on the Tor network using .onion addresses and serves specific communities—from journalists to privacy advocates to researchers. Unlike surface web sites, these exist to provide anonymity and resist censorship. Understanding what makes a site legitimate versus a scam or honeypot is essential before accessing anything on Tor. Common Mistakes That Compromise Anonymity

New users often make critical errors that expose their identity. Never use the same username across different sites or networks—this creates a trackable pattern. Don't enable plugins or extensions in Tor Browser; they bypass anonymity protections. Avoid maximizing your browser window or changing the default size, as this creates a unique fingerprint. Never download files unless absolutely necessary, and always use a sandboxed environment when opening them. Don't assume HTTPS alone protects you; Tor provides the anonymity layer. Never mix Tor and non-Tor activities in the same session. Don't trust sites that ask for personal information or payment upfront without verification. Avoid clicking on unfamiliar links or downloading executables from untrusted sources. Don't use your real email address or phone number for any accounts. Never assume a site is safe because it's been around for months; honeypots and scams can operate for extended periods.

Comparing Dark Web Access Methods

Different approaches offer varying security and usability tradeoffs. Using Tor Browser directly on your main operating system is convenient but exposes your system to potential vulnerabilities. Running Tor Browser in a virtual machine adds isolation but requires more resources and technical knowledge. Using Tails—a live operating system designed for anonymity—provides strong isolation and leaves no persistent traces, but requires burning to USB and rebooting. Whonix routes all traffic through Tor automatically and isolates applications, offering strong security with moderate complexity. Using a VPN before Tor adds a layer but introduces a trusted third party. Using Tor alone without a VPN is simpler but your ISP sees you're using Tor. Each method serves different threat models. Journalists and activists typically use Tails. Privacy-conscious users often choose Whonix. Casual users may use Tor Browser directly. Choose based on your specific risk profile and technical comfort level.

What Real Dark Web Websites Actually Offer

Legitimate dark web sites serve specific functions. Secure communication platforms allow journalists to receive tips from sources. Privacy-focused forums discuss security, technology, and anonymity techniques. Information archives preserve censored content and historical records. Whistleblowing platforms accept anonymous submissions. Research communities study cryptography, security, and privacy. News sites operate independently from mainstream media control. Library projects archive books and academic papers. Discussion boards connect people with shared interests in privacy and technology. Real sites don't promise illegal goods, untraceable weapons, or stolen data. They don't guarantee anonymity beyond what Tor provides. They don't offer services that would obviously attract law enforcement. They maintain clear terms of service and enforce community standards. Understanding what legitimate sites actually do helps you distinguish them from scams designed to steal money or compromise your security.
